Перейти к содержимому
Зачем разработчики усложняют ИИ врагов: примеры хороших и плохих решений

Зачем разработчики усложняют ИИ врагов: примеры хороших и плохих решений

  • автор:

Современные экшн-игры стремятся не просто удивить графикой или плотностью событий — игроки ждут от них интеллектуального вызова. Искусственный интеллект врагов стал одним из ключевых элементов, определяющих качество боевой системы, глубину погружения и интерес к повторным прохождениям. Однако усложнение поведения противников — не только технологическая гонка, но и тонкий процесс балансировки, который может как поднять игру на новый уровень, так и полностью разрушить удовольствие. Чтобы понять, зачем разработчики внедряют сложные модели поведения ИИ, важно разобраться, какие решения действительно улучшают геймплей, а какие превращают игру в набор раздражающих сцен.

Почему повышение сложности ИИ кажется неизбежным

Игроки стали гораздо опытнее, чем 10–15 лет назад. Они знают типовые паттерны: как враги патрулируют территорию, реагируют на шум, выбирают укрытия. Простые сценарии, которые в начале 2010-х выглядели впечатляюще, сегодня воспринимаются как устаревшие. Поэтому разработчики стремятся сделать поведение врагов динамичным и непредсказуемым. В экшн-играх серии Far Cry враги научились координировать атаки, поднимать тревогу, менять оружие в зависимости от дистанции. Подобная адаптивность создаёт ощущение живого мира и заставляет игрока корректировать стратегию, а не просто выискивать слабые места в скриптах.

Когда сложный ИИ работает правильно: удачные примеры

Одним из наиболее ярких примеров удачного подхода к усложнению ИИ можно назвать серию F.E.A.R.. Враги в этих играх демонстрировали тактическое мышление: обходили игрока флангами, использовали укрытия, перекрикивались, предупреждая друг друга о манёврах. На самом деле поведенческие схемы были относительно простыми, но их грамотная комбинация создавала иллюзию сложного поведения. ИИ не пытался «умничать», он делал ровно столько, сколько поддерживало атмосферу напряжённого боя. Это пример того, как правильно сбалансированная сложность делает игру глубже, не понижая её удобство.

Другой показательный случай — The Last of Us Part II. Здесь враги обращают внимание на имена напарников, реагируют на падение тела, меняют маршруты патрулирования не по циклу, а в зависимости от ситуации. Это не просто технологическая демонстрация, а важная часть эмоционального воздействия игры. Когда противники произносят фразы вроде «Крис, ты где?», после того как игрок его устранил, сцена обретает дополнительный уровень напряжения. ИИ усложняется не ради эффектности, а ради усиления драматического опыта.

Где сложный ИИ становится проблемой

Не каждое усложнение делает игру лучше. Иногда разработчики настолько увлекаются реалистичностью, что забывают о комфорте игрока. Один из распространённых примеров — чрезмерная реактивность врагов. Если противники мгновенно видят героя, стреляют без промаха и преследуют до бесконечности, игрок чувствует себя не в напряжённом бою, а в нечестной ситуации. В ряде шутеров начала 2010-х годов, особенно в менее удачных проектах на Unreal Engine 3, враги обладали «лазерной точностью» на любой дистанции. Это создаёт иллюзию сложности, но лишает игрока пространства для действия и экспериментов.

Ещё одна проблема — «избыточный интеллект», при котором ИИ начинает совершать неинтересные или непредсказуемо хаотичные действия. Например, в некоторых ранних версиях STALKER NPC могли внезапно уходить слишком далеко от точки боя, тратить всё боеприпасы впустую или даже случайно устранять своих товарищей. С точки зрения симуляции это реалистично, но для экшн-динамики — разрушительно. Сложность ради сложности не приносит удовольствия, если не служит игровой драматургии.

Граница между честным и искусственным усложнением

Важно различать настоящий интеллект и искусственно завышенную сложность. Во многих играх разработчики маскируют слабый ИИ повышенными характеристиками врагов. Они могут наносить больше урона, выдерживать десятки попаданий или видеть сквозь кусты. Однако это не усложнение поведения — это механическая «надбавка» к параметрам. Такие решения часто вызывают раздражение, потому что игрок чувствует несправедливость. Хороший ИИ не нуждается в читах: он побеждает за счёт тактики, а не нечестных преимуществ.

Грамотное усложнение строится на том, что враги получают инструменты, аналогичные игроку. В игре Halo 3 элиты способны увернуться от гранаты, как это делает сам игрок, менять позиции и взаимодействовать друг с другом. Они опасны не из-за огромного запаса здоровья, а благодаря разумному поведению. Это делает сражения разнообразными и честными. Игрок знает: его победа — результат мастерства, а поражение — следствие ошибки.

Влияние сложного ИИ на динамику экшн-игр

Усложнённый ИИ меняет стиль боя, заставляя игрока мыслить стратегически. Враги, которые не повторяют один и тот же маршрут, делают каждую схватку уникальной. Адаптивные системы вынуждают пробовать разные подходы: скрытность, агрессивное наступление, использование окружения. В Metro Exodus многие противники могут обходить игрока по бокам, использовать укрытия и менять оружие в зависимости от дистанции, и это не позволяет привыкнуть к единообразным ситуациям.

Однако усложнение ИИ означает и усложнение разработки. Нужно тестировать сотни сценариев, в которых враги могут себя вести иначе. Часто именно из-за этого игроки сталкиваются с багами: ИИ застревает в углу, забывает о герое, повторяет одни и те же ошибки. Поэтому качественная реализация требует не только умных алгоритмов, но и огромного количества ручной работы.

Будущее сложных систем ИИ в экшн-играх

С ростом мощностей консолей и появлением нейросетевых технологий разработчики начинают экспериментировать с более гибкими моделями поведения. Некоторые студии уже тестируют системы, которые не просто следуют скриптам, а обучаются на основе действий игрока. Это может привести к появлению врагов, которые постепенно изучают стиль игрока, предугадывают его решения и корректируют свою тактику. Но важно, чтобы такие системы оставались контролируемыми: игрок должен понимать, что побеждает интеллект, а не случайность или скрытые преимущества.

В ближайшие годы можно ожидать появление более комплексных симуляций группового поведения: отрядов, которые делят роли, подстраиваются под окружение и реагируют на изменения в реальном времени. Но, как показывает практика, успех таких систем будет зависеть от того, насколько грамотно разработчики соблюдут баланс между интересом, реализмом и удобством.

Заключение

Усложнение ИИ врагов — это не стремление сделать игру непроходимой, а попытка подарить игроку более насыщенный, честный и непредсказуемый опыт. Хорошие примеры демонстрируют, что сложный ИИ способен превратить даже простые перестрелки в драматичные и запоминающиеся сцены. Плохие же решения показывают обратное: если разработчики переусердствуют, экшн теряет смысл, превращаясь в череду несправедливых поражений. Главная цель — найти баланс, где враги будут умными, но не хитрящими, опасными, но честными, живыми, но управляемыми. И именно этот баланс определяет, насколько игра останется в памяти игроков.

More from my site